Output 262aee7428aef49a5c1ef619eb027222fc688694646c55b31c21a8cc18afdc36:1

value
4447099870
script pubkey
OP_0 OP_PUSHBYTES_20 3d912fbcc6cf2f01b1fec80e975cec2017b153a0
address
tb1q8kgjl0xxeuhsrv07eq8fwh8vyqtmz5aqknfxqv
transaction
262aee7428aef49a5c1ef619eb027222fc688694646c55b31c21a8cc18afdc36